History
The culture that first cultivated it for food was the Romans aka Italians. Like 2,000 years ago. It was brought to England from Antwerp in the mid-18th century by Peter Scheemakers. The United States is the largest producer.

Photo by whologwhy

Plant structure
Broccoli is in the cabbage family. It's name comes from the Italian name Broccolo, it means "The flowering crest of a cabbage".

Growing conditions
🌻🍁🌻🌺 Moderate to cool climate like spring or fall.
🌰 Soil should be soft.
🌕 a Moist soil with 120-100 pounds of composted manure.
⛄️ 14,000-24,000 plants per acre.
⛅️ 18 in. Apart

Agricultural Pratices
Fertilizer :🌊 Composted manure
☔️ Pest control: insect ideal soap, pyrethrum, neem oil extract
